Matt Sinclair

Matt Sinclair is a journalist and fiction writer. Since the 1990s, he has covered charities and foundations, primarily those located in the United States, and written about a number of different fields on a freelance basis, including arts and culture, business, health, religion, science, sports, writing, and many spaces between and beyond those areas. He was a co-founder of the From the Write Angle blog, served as the moderator of the nonfiction forum at AgentQueryConnect, and at Query Connection moderated a Middle Grade forum with MarcyKate Connolly as well as the Literary Fiction forum.

In 2012, he established Elephant's Bookshelf Press, LLC, which has published more than 20 titles, including ebooks, paperbacks, and audiobooks. The majority of offerings are fiction, including multi-author short story anthologies and debut novels.

The COVID pandemic was a trunk-punch to EBP. But the press has since launched a YA science-fiction/space opera series by R.S. Mellette, and a horror-thriller series by Robert Wayne McCoy. In 2023, it established its children's division with Grampa's Stories, and in 2025/26, it published its second nonfiction work, Lover/Child, a memoir.

Sinclair also provides editorial and communications/promotional services on a case-by-case basis.
